===''Super Smash Bros.'' series===

In the ''[[Super Smash Bros. (series)|Super Smash Bros.]]'' series, fruits appear as one of food items. In ''[[Super Smash Bros. for Nintendo 3DS]]'', fruits appear on the [[Tortimer Island]] stage, where trees bear them. Attacking trees that bear fruits will make the fruits fall down, allowing players to grab them to recover health. Unlike the other fruits, Coconuts that appear are not edible and can instead be used as a throwing item.

===''WarioWare, Inc.: Mega Microgame$!''===

Falling fruits appear in the ''Pyoro'' games in ''[[WarioWare, Inc.: Mega Microgame$!]]'' They appear to be an obstacle that can break the ground, so [[Pyoro]] cannot go through there anymore, and they can even beat up Pyoro if he touches it. However, these fruits can be eaten, or be defeated by shooting with their own seeds as ammo. Aside from a green variation, there is also a white-pink variation. If Pyoro eats these, a [[Tenshi]] comes to restore a piece of ground. If Pyoro eats a fruit further from the ground, he also gets more points. However, shooting the fruit always brings up the same number of points.
